中温榴辉岩中柯石英和金刚石形成的一种地震成因模型

摘    要:中温榴辉岩中超高压相矿物柯石英和金刚石的发现引起了地质学界的广泛关注,这不仅来自其本身的岩石学意义,而且也来源于对板块构造的过程和造山带的演化提出了限制条件。因此进一步研究这两种矿物可能的成因十分必要,为此本文提出柯石英和金刚石形成的一种新的模型─地震有关的成因模型.本文的论述将主要来自目前我们对大别一苏鲁地区含柯石英金刚石榴辉岩的了解。

关 键 词:柯石英,金刚石,榴辉岩,地震

AN EARTHQUAKE MODEL FOR FORMATION OF COESITE AND DIAMOND IN MEDIUMTEMPERATURE ECLOGITES

Abstract:Though the ultrahigh pressure for formation of coesite and diamond was widespreadly attributed to lithostatic pressure so far in medium temperature eclogites,the author in this paper disagrees with this kind of idea and proposes that origin of coesite and diamond was probably related to local stress concentration in earthquake process.The idea propsed in this paper bases on the consideration and facts as follows:First,of ultrahigh pressure represented by coesite and diamond were lithostatic,this would lead to the conclusion that the continental crust would had subducted into mantle-because the metamorphism of eclogites is compatible with their gneissic country rocks during continent-continent collision.It's evidently questionable because of the less density of continental rocks than mantles; Second coesite and diamond occur as micro-graded inclusion in garnet,omphacite,kynite and epidote,meanwhile,there are other minerals as inclusion, for example,amphibole,paragonite et al.Amphibole was unstable in stable area of coesite and diamond according to some experimental information.This means that the pressure of estimation from coesite and diamond don't match with.other mineral assamblage;Third the nucleation and growth of coesite and diamond is very fast,even transient,based on findings of coesite and diamond in meteor crater,so it's possible that ultrahigh pressure recorded by coesite and diamond in medium temperature eclogites be transient,the author thinks the earthquake is a mover that leads to forming the transient ultrahigh pressure.Eclogites occur as blocks in gneiss,this proves that eclogite has more strength than gneiss.When an earthquake rupture passes through the area contained eclogite body,eclogite will become the barrier on the rupture surface and the stress concentration will be produced around eclogite body with fault moving in earthquak process.The magnitude order of the stress concentration is significant for formation of coesite and diamond according to some simple estimation in the paper,especially in eclogitic metamorphic condition.The author dis cusses the orogenic earthquakes based on Himalayas situation and points out that earthquake's responsibility for origin of coesite and diamond is probably important.
Keywords:Coesite  Diamond  Eclogite  Earthquake
